diff --git a/gcc/testsuite/gcc.dg/vect/slp-1.c b/gcc/testsuite/gcc.dg/vect/slp-1.c new file mode 100644 index 000000000..6e95b6166 --- /dev/null +++ b/gcc/testsuite/gcc.dg/vect/slp-1.c @@ -0,0 +1,123 @@ +/* { dg-require-effective-target vect_int } */ + +#include <stdarg.h> +#include "tree-vect.h" + +#define N 128 + +int +main1 () +{ + int i; + unsigned short out[N*8]; + + for (i = 0; i < N; i++) + { + out[i*4] = 8; + out[i*4 + 1] = 18; + out[i*4 + 2] = 28; + out[i*4 + 3] = 38; + } + + /* check results: */ + for (i = 0; i < N; i++) + { + if (out[i*4] != 8 + || out[i*4 + 1] != 18 + || out[i*4 + 2] != 28 + || out[i*4 + 3] != 38) + abort (); + } + + for (i = 0; i < N; i++) + { + out[i*8] = 8; + out[i*8 + 1] = 7; + out[i*8 + 2] = 81; + out[i*8 + 3] = 28; + out[i*8 + 4] = 18; + out[i*8 + 5] = 85; + out[i*8 + 6] = 5; + out[i*8 + 7] = 4; + } + + /* check results: */ + for (i = 0; i < N; i++) + { + if (out[i*8] != 8 + || out[i*8 + 1] != 7 + || out[i*8 + 2] != 81 + || out[i*8 + 3] != 28 + || out[i*8 + 4] != 18 + || out[i*8 + 5] != 85 + || out[i*8 + 6] != 5 + || out[i*8 + 7] != 4) + abort (); + } + + /* SLP with unrolling by 8. */ + for (i = 0; i < N; i++) + { + out[i*5] = 8; + out[i*5 + 1] = 7; + out[i*5 + 2] = 81; + out[i*5 + 3] = 28; + out[i*5 + 4] = 18; + } + + /* check results: */ + for (i = 0; i < N; i++) + { + if (out[i*5] != 8 + || out[i*5 + 1] != 7 + || out[i*5 + 2] != 81 + || out[i*5 + 3] != 28 + || out[i*5 + 4] != 18) + abort (); + } + + /* SLP with unrolling by 8. */ + for (i = 0; i < N/2; i++) + { + out[i*9] = 8; + out[i*9 + 1] = 7; + out[i*9 + 2] = 81; + out[i*9 + 3] = 28; + out[i*9 + 4] = 18; + out[i*9 + 5] = 85; + out[i*9 + 6] = 5; + out[i*9 + 7] = 4; + out[i*9 + 8] = 14; + } + + /* check results: */ + for (i = 0; i < N/2; i++) + { + if (out[i*9] != 8 + || out[i*9 + 1] != 7 + || out[i*9 + 2] != 81 + || out[i*9 + 3] != 28 + || out[i*9 + 4] != 18 + || out[i*9 + 5] != 85 + || out[i*9 + 6] != 5 + || out[i*9 + 7] != 4 + || out[i*9 + 8] != 14) + abort (); + } + + return 0; +} + +int main (void) +{ + check_vect (); + + main1 (); + + return 0; +} + +/* { dg-final { scan-tree-dump-times "vectorized 4 loops" 1 "vect" } } */ +/* { dg-final { scan-tree-dump-times "vectorizing stmts using SLP" 4 "vect" } } */ +/* { dg-final { cleanup-tree-dump "vect" } } */ + |
